2020 Is the Year of the Reimagined Legging

Here’s every twist designers are putting on the classic silhouette.

Trends
modern leggings
Odds are you probably already have more than a few sets of basic black leggings in your repertoire—we’re definitely nearing double digits. With the rise of athleisure, the simple style has surpassed trend status and cemented itself as a long-term wardrobe staple. As that market becomes more and more saturated, designers are attempting to reimagine what a “legging” can look like, adding new elements like ruching, stirrups, or split hems.

These modern iterations offer up new sartorial potential within the realm of comfort-meets-fashion—the perfect ingredient for a WFH outfit upgrade. “I was inspired to redefine the average day legging without sacrificing comfort, to remain stretchy yet form-fitting and flattering on the body,” says designer Danielle Guizio of her ruched rendition. With the refinement of a pair of trousers but the comfort of sweats, a legging is our favorite pant of the season. Not to mention they can be paired with anything from a blazer to a sweatshirt (or both). Continue scrolling to discover every iteration filling our carts at the moment.

Split Hem

Wardrobe NYC catapulted this style onto the sartorial scene a few years ago, and many designers have since released their reinterpretations. They now range from a subtle split near the foot to a break that starts mid-calf and extends to the ankle.

Stirrup

Stirrup leggings have been trending for a few seasons now, but they are currently a great way to add a sartorial update to your WFH wardrobe without sacrificing style. Most days we suggest opting for a loafer or ankle boot to wrap the stirrup around, but once we start dressing up again, swap those styles out for a kitten-heel pump.

Ruched

A touch of ruching breaks up the sleek effect leggings typically have. Typically gathered around the hips or the ankle, the bunched accent creates more of an hourglass-like silhouette and can even resemble leg warmers at the bottom of the leg.

Flared Leggings

According to TikTok, Gen Z-ers are disguising what the rest of us know as yoga pants with a new title: flared leggings. Young celebs like Emma Chamberlain and Kaia Gerber are kicking the style into the spotlight with simple, lounge-centric styling.

Leather Effect

Leather-effect leggings were a big hit on the Saint Laurent fall ’20 runways with ’80s-reminiscent styling—oversized blazers and feminine blouses. The high-low mix is a great styling trick to make the simple style look polished.
